Engineered wood floors remain a top pick for UK homes today. The layers of wood pressed together create tough yet pretty floors. These floors bring the charm of real wood without the high price. Most types last for fifteen to twenty years with proper care. The top layer shows real wood grain that many people love.
The smart design helps these floors stand up to daily life. Unlike solid wood, these planks resist warping in damp rooms. You can place them in spots where solid wood might twist. The cost runs from £30 to £80 per square metre installed. Many find that this price point fits well between cheap and luxury.
● Adds real value to homes when it comes time to sell
● Feels warm to the feet during cold winter months
● Needs less harsh soap than other floor types
● Makes less noise when walked on than laminate
● Comes in click-lock forms for quick home setup

Luxury vinyl flooring tops the list for homes with many square feet. The tough top layer keeps marks from pets and toys away. Spills wipe up fast without any damage to the floor. The cost starts from £15 per square metre for basic types. Better grades might run up to £40 for the fancier looks.
These floors come in styles that match almost any home plan. The wood looks like types of wood that show grain that seems just like trees. Stone copy styles bring the feel of nice tile work. You can find them in shops all over the UK now. The makers have made the colors much better than before.
Most types need just a damp mop for quick clean jobs. The click parts snap right into place without glue or nails. Many folks put these floors in on their own weekend time. The tools you need fit in most home toolboxes. Most rooms take just one or two days to finish up.
The floor feels softer underfoot than true stone types. Your feet stay warmer in the winter months with vinyl below. Sound does not echo as much in rooms with this floor. The wear layer keeps its look nice for many busy years. Kids can play hard without parents always saying Be careful.
Porcelain tiles have taken the top spot for busy home areas. These hard tiles stand up to drops and spills with ease. The baked clay base makes them tough enough for daily wear. Most good tiles last well over twenty years in normal homes. The glaze keeps stains from setting in, even on light colors.
UK weather shifts make these tiles a smart pick for halls. They hold up when wet shoes track in rain or snow. The tiles stay the same size when the heat and cold change. Many folks choose them for spaces that link to garden doors. You can find them priced from £20 to £60 per square metre.
● Wood-look porcelain brings warmth without wood care needs
● Some types now have soft-feel tops for more foot comfort
● The edge cut styles can be laid in fun patterns
● Chalk and ink marks wipe off with no trace left
● Most shops help plan the best layout to save waste
Big tiles with small gaps create smooth floors that look grand. The trend moves toward pieces as large as 60 by 60 cm. Soft greys and warm whites match most wall paint shades. The matt types give good grip when the floors might get wet. Shiny ones make small rooms seem much more open and bright.
Bamboo has moved far beyond its once plain light tan look. The grass grows back fully in just five to seven years. Your home gains a touch that guests will notice and ask about. The strands get pressed into boards as hard as many woods. Most types cost between £25 and £45 for each square metre.
Floors made from old wood tell stories in their marks and grain. These boards once stood in barns and old town shops. The grain shows a deeper color from its many years of prior use. Wood that might have burned now serves for many more years. Some folks love how each board looks, not quite like the others.
